    What is Change Management Communication?

    Change management communication is the strategic process of delivering targeted messages to stakeholders throughout organizational transformation initiatives. It involves carefully planned, timely, and consistent communication that helps employees understand, accept, and successfully navigate change. Effective change communication addresses concerns, builds trust, and ensures that everyone involved has the information they need to support the change process rather than resist it.

    Why is a Communication Timeline Critical for Change Management?

    Without a structured communication timeline, change initiatives often fail due to confusion, resistance, and lack of stakeholder buy-in. A well-planned communication timeline ensures that messages are delivered at optimal moments throughout the change journey. It helps organizations avoid information overload, prevents communication gaps, and maintains momentum during critical phases. Most importantly, it allows change leaders to coordinate multiple communication channels and ensure consistent messaging across all touchpoints, from initial awareness to full implementation and beyond.

    Key Components of a Change Management Communication Timeline

    A comprehensive change management communication timeline should include several essential elements:

    • Stakeholder Analysis Phase. Identify all affected parties, their communication preferences, influence levels, and potential resistance points. This foundation determines how and when to engage each group throughout the change process.
    • Pre-Launch Awareness Campaign. Build anticipation and prepare stakeholders for upcoming changes through strategic teaser communications, leadership alignment sessions, and initial awareness messaging.
    • Formal Announcement Rollout. Execute the official change announcement through multiple channels, ensuring key stakeholders receive information in the appropriate sequence and format.
    • Training and Support Communications. Coordinate educational content, training schedules, resource availability announcements, and support channel communications to prepare stakeholders for implementation.
    • Implementation Messaging. Provide real-time updates, progress reports, quick wins communication, and troubleshooting support during the active change phase.
    • Post-Implementation Reinforcement. Continue engagement through success stories, feedback collection, adjustment communications, and sustainment messaging to embed the change permanently.

    Communication Channels and Timing Considerations

    Different stakeholder groups require different communication approaches and timing. Senior leadership typically needs advance notice and detailed briefings, while frontline employees benefit from practical, just-in-time information. Consider utilizing multiple channels including town halls, email campaigns, intranet updates, team meetings, training sessions, and digital signage. The timing of each communication should align with stakeholder readiness levels and change milestones to maximize effectiveness and minimize anxiety.
